    What is Dr. Robert Adrian's specialty?

    Dr. Adrian is a Emergency Medicine Specialist near Boston, MA. An emergency physician is dedicated to making prompt decision and taking necessary actions essential for preventing death or additional disabilities. This role encompasses guiding emergency medical technicians in pre-hospital environments as well as providing care within the emergency department. The emergency physician is responsible for the immediate identification, evaluation, treatment, stabilization, and arrangement of a diverse array of adult and pediatric patients facing acute illnesses and injuries.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
